- December 7, 2024
- By Umme Taiyaba
- 376
- Blog, Jobs
New Opportunity For Software Engineer Job at PayPal| Apply
- Job Title: Software Engineer
- Salary: Not Disclosed
- Location: Bengaluru
- Company: PayPal
- Qualifications: Bachelor’s degree
ABOUT PAYPAL
PayPal is an international chief in online charge solutions, permitting people and businesses to make secure, fast, and convenient transactions the world over. Founded in 1998, PayPal offers a whole lot of charge offerings, which include peer-to-peer transfers, online purchases, and service provider answers. The platform helps payments in a couple of currencies and is to be had in over two hundred markets worldwide.
PayPal operates undwithedication to consumer safety, providing functions together with fraud protection, and customer/supplier proteprotectionencryption. It additionally partners with numerous groups to streamline e-trade, supplying seamless integration for online stores and cellular apps. Over the years, PayPal has obtained several companies, including Braintree, expanding its range of payment offerings. With its venture to democratize economic offerings, PayPal stays a prominent participant within the international virtual payments enterprise.
Job Overview:
A Software Engineer designs develops and maintains software program packages and structures. They analyze consumer desires, write green code, and ensure the functionality and scalability of software answers. Engineers collaborate with move-practical teams, troubleshoot issues, and optimize overall performance. They work with numerous programming languages, frameworks, and development gear to supply tremendous software products. Strong trouble-fixing, analytical, and verbal exchange skills are vital for identifying and resolving complex technical challenges. Software Engineers additionally live up to date with enterprise tendencies and first-class practices to continuously improve development tactics and consequences.
Key Responsibilities of a Software Engineer:
- Design and Development: Software Engineers are responsible for designing, developing, and imposing software program answers based totally on consumer necessities and business wishes. They write clean, maintainable, and green code using diverse programming languages and frameworks.
- System Architecture: Engineers collaborate with architects and senior developers to design scalable and sturdy software architectures, making sure the gadget meets each present-day and destiny needs.
- Testing and Debugging: Writing unit checks and appearing automatic or manual trying out to perceive bugs, troubleshoot errors, and improve software program functionality. Debugging problems is a key part of ensuring exceptional code.
- Code Reviews: Participating in code reviews to ensure first-rate practices, maintainability, and code fine. They additionally offer comments and positive criticism to peers to improve the overall exceptional of the codebase.
- Collaboration: Collaborating with move-purposeful teams, which includes product managers, designers, and other engineers, to supply software program that meets customer necessities and expectancies. Engineers frequently participate in conferences to speak about project requirements, timelines, and feedback.
- Maintenance and Updates: Regularly updating and maintaining software programs solving insects and including new functions based on consumer feedback. They also make sure that software remains well-suited to different structures and technologies through the years.
- Documentation: Writing and keeping complete documentation for code, systems, and procedures, making sure that others can understand, alter, and keep the software in the future.
- Security: Implementing security features in software program improvement to defend data and personal privacy. This entails writing secure code, conducting vulnerability exams, and making sure of compliance with protection requirements.
Key Skills for a Software Engineer:
- Programming Languages: Proficiency in languages inclusive of Java, Python, C++, JavaScript, or Ruby is critical. Engineers ought to also be familiar with the front-stop and again-stop technologies, relying on their specialization.
- Problem Solving: Strong analytical thinking and the potential to break down complex troubles into plausible parts. Engineers want to out efficient algorithms and answers.
- Software Development Tools: Familiarity with versiomanagementge systems (e.g., Git), incorporated improvement environments (IDEs), and construct tools.
- Frameworks and Libraries: Knowledge of diverse frameworks (e.g., React, Angular, Django) to build scalable and maintainable programs.
- Database Management: Experience with relational and NoSQL databases (e.g., MySQL, PostgreSQL, MongoDB), and the capacity to layout efficient database schemas.
- Collaboration and Communication: Strong interpersonal abilties to work successfully in teams, in addition to the capacity to explain technical concepts to non-technical stakeholders.
- Continuous Learning: A commitment to staying up to date with modern-day technology, improvement tendencies, and enterprise pleasant practices.
Click Here to Apply Now
More Other Job’s
Related Blogs
Remote Part-Time Jobs at Disney Data Entry Jobs|.
Disney is offering part-time Data Entry Jobs for 2025, with no revel required. These positions will let you earn.
- January 13, 2025
- By Umme
Cognizant Walk in Drive in Bhubaneswar | Hybrid.
Cognizant Walk in Drive in Bhubaneswar: Cognizant is conducting a walk-in drive in Bhubaneswar for the position of Snowflake.
- December 12, 2024
- By K